什么是DMA?
DMA 代表直接内存访问。它是一种硬件控制的数据传输技术。外部设备用于控制数据传输。外部设备生成控制数据传输所需的地址和控制信号。外部设备还允许外围设备直接访问内存。控制数据传输的外部设备称为 DMA 控制器。DMA 空闲周期当系统打开时,开关处于位置 A。处理器开始执行程序,直到它需...
2024-01-10需要DMA数据传输
微型计算机系统基本上由三个模块组成微处理器诸如EPROM和RAM之类的微处理器的存储器以及连接它们的I / O端口。可能的数据传输如下所示。在存储器和微处理器之间,通过使用LDA和STA指令进行数据传输。在微处理器和I / O端口之间,借助两个指令IN和OUT也可以进行数据传输。通过DMA数据传输,数据在输...
2024-01-10Goland激活码破解永久版及安装详细教程(亲测可以)
目录一、go安装二、安装goland三、破解goland1、下载新版破解补丁2、进入项目界面3、修改配置文件4、输入激活码教程使用的版本是2019.1一、go安装1、建议去go语言中文网下载,网址:https://studygolang.com/dl,下图是下载页面及包介绍2、Windows版安装3、在cmd命令行窗口输入“go version”可以查看当前Go...
2024-01-10vim的airline必须要第三方插件激活?
如果我直接$ vim .virmc那么vim不会开启airline,但是如果激活NerdTree或者tagbar的话,airline可以重新出现,一旦关闭NerdTree或tagbar的话,airline又会重新消失? 从这张图片可以看出来,我使用了NerdTree,一旦我关闭了这NerdTree,aireline就会消失。请问可能的原因有哪些?ps: 运行环境是vim7.4+ubuntu+zsh...
2024-01-10如何免费激活虚拟esim卡?免付费激活虚拟esim教程
好消息 ,美版官解max可成功免费激活虚拟esim卡了,每个设备第一次注册可以用“BWMW485”这个激活码免费获得7天使用套餐,可以不挂软件直接上qiang外,小编亲测有效!!!需要注意的是:本教程只支持双卡的设备,不支持iPhone x及以下的机型。而且这个资费太贵不建议长期使用,大家体验一下虚拟双...
2024-01-10Redmi K60永久取消电竞版
12月23日,微博一名用户透露,Redmi K60永久取消电竞版,而卢伟冰之前也说了,2023年不需要电竞手机,电竞手机注定会消亡。现在,这一说法得到了官方证实。 今天,Redmi官方发布公告,宣布K60系列将不再推出“电竞版”机型,并称在2023年,用户已经不再需要一部电竞手机。 据悉,K60 Pro将搭载第二...
2024-01-10为什么好多脑图进阶者都喜欢用iThoughtsX,iThoughtsX for mac思维导图工具究竟好在哪里?
MindNode 和 iThoughtsX 一直是 Mac 脑图类软件中的两大翘楚,长久以来 MindNode 一直以其简约美观而著称,而 iThoughtsX 则代表了进阶用户的首选,功能相比 MindNode 来说更加强大。那么为什么好多脑图大师或者进阶者的首选是iThoughtsX,iThoughtsX有什么功能或者是有什么优点,让其成为业界人士的首推呢?接下来介绍一些 iThoughtsX...
2024-01-10MindNode—呈现头脑风暴的思维导图
MindNode是一款思维导图软件。「思维导图」又称「脑图」,是呈现你的大脑思维和想法、梳理思路、记录笔记和总结事物非常有效的工具。不论是感觉、记忆或是突然闪过的想法,都可以成为一个思考中心,并由此中心向外发散出成千上万的关节点,连接所有的想法、任务或其它关联项目。思维导图不仅是理顺思维和头脑风暴的利器,很多时候它也是展示想法的绝佳工具。有时候无比凌乱复杂的构思和想法,用文字可能怎么都说不清楚,而...
2024-01-26【xmind】使用Java生成思维导图
前言在日常的工作与学习中,我们经常会使用思维导图这个工具,来把抽象而又无形的思考转换成有形并且具体的图像,是理清思路,梳理逻辑的一大神器。准确的说,思维导图并不是一个具体的工具,而是一种方法。是道而不是术。实际落地时,我们通常还需要借助外部的工具。从最原始的纸和笔...
2024-01-10效率思维模式与Zombie Scrum
Scrum是由Ken Schwaber和Jeff Sutherland在20世纪90年代提出的概念,并在1995年首次正式确定。起初Scrum是为了解决产品和软件开发固有的复杂性,然而现在Scrum被成功地应用于市场营销、组织变革和科学研究等多个领域的复杂问题。Scrum主要建立在以下三个原则的基础上:透明度:你需要收集数据(比如一些...
2024-01-10【Java】Netty思维导图
常见相关问题BIO、NIO和AIO的区别BIO:一个连接一个线程,客户端有连接请求时服务器端就需要启动一个线程进行处理。线程开销大。 伪异步IO:将请求连接放入线程池,一对多,但线程还是很宝贵的资源。 NIO:一个请求一个线程,但客户端发送的连接请求都会注册到多路复用器上,多路复用器轮...
2024-01-10IdeaIntellij2018版本有效期破解到2099年的方法
(2)将下载的jar包放到:/Applications/IntelliJ IDEA.app/Contents/bin目录,并编辑该目录下的idea.vmoptions文件,在文件末尾增加:-javaagent:/Applications/IntelliJ IDEA.app/Contents/bin/JetbrainsIdesCrack-4.2-release-sha1-3323d5d0b82e716609808090d3dc7cb3198b8c4b.jar(3)如果提示key无效,则编辑:~/Library...
2024-01-10腾讯云Redis混合存储版重磅推出,万字长文助你破解缓存难题!
导语 | 缓存+存储的系统架构是目前常见的系统架构,缓存层负责加速访问,存储层负责存储数据。这样的架构需要业务层或者是中间件去实现缓存和存储的双写、冷热数据的交换,同时还面临着缓存失效、缓存刷脏、数据不一致等问题。本文是对腾讯云数据库高级产品经理邹鹏老师在「云加社区沙龙o...
2024-01-10vmware10.0破解版安装centos的详细步骤
本文为大家分享了vmware安装centos教程,供大家参考,具体内容如下软件环境:vmware10.0破解版centos版本:6.41、启动vmware,新建虚拟机,选择自定义安装2、出现如下界面,保持默认,点击下一步3、这个步骤要特别注意,选择“稍后安装”,我们就可以对linux系统自定义4、选择2.6的内核5、为虚拟...
2024-01-10使用NavicatKeygen激活(破解)NavicatPremium12
1、到Navicat官网下载使用版本进行安装,具体操作不再详述。Navcat官网下载链接:http://www.navicat.com.cn/download/navicat-premium ;2、到GitHub下载DoubleLabyrinth大神发布的Navicat Keygen,具体操作不再详述。Navicat Keygen下载地址:https://github.com/DoubleLabyrinth/navicat-keygen/releases,对应的中文使用说明链接:https://github...
2024-01-10从master检索Jenkins节点变量
因此,我的Google-fu让我失败了,Jenkins O’Reilly的书也没有帮助。我有一个具有主节点和20多个节点的Jenkins设置。我在节点上大量使用了自定义环境变量,因为它们中的许多执行相似的任务,只是平台略有不同。我现在有一个工作,可以在主服务器上运行(必要时),该工作需要知道任何给定节点的某...
2024-01-10master数据库损坏的解决办法有哪些
SQL Server 2008 master数据库损坏后,SQL SERVER服务启动失败,查看错误日志,你会看到下面错误信息:2015-10-27 10:15:21.01 spid6s Starting up database 'master'.2015-10-27 10:15:23.01 spid6s 错误: 9003,严重性: 20,状态: 1。2015-10-27 10:15:23.01 spid6s The log scan number (227:418:1) pa...
2024-01-10如何从JSONObject删除nameValuePairs密钥?
我正在开发一个Android项目,该项目需要JSONObject作为POST请求的主体。放置JSON的键和值后,我得到了以下代码行:{ "xxxx":"zzzzzzz", "yyyy":"uuuuuuu"}但是服务器得到以下信息:{ "name_value_pairs": { "xxxx":"zzzzzzz", "yyyy":"uuuuuuu" }}我已经尝试过JSONStringer,但是它...
2024-01-10Redis通知:到期时获取密钥和值
我们有以下用例:每当某个密钥过期时,我们都需要根据其值来得到通知并执行某些操作。但是,当redis触发该expired事件时,当我们稍后尝试访问它时,该密钥已经从数据库中删除了,这当然是可以预期的。现在,有一种方法可以在过期后再次访问该条目?我猜不会。第二种选择:有没有一种方法可...
2024-01-10JedisCluster:“扫描密钥”不起作用
我试图扫描JedisCluster中存储的特定密钥。String product = "MMATest";String redisServer = "mycachecluster.eaogs8.0001.usw2.cache.amazonaws.com:6379,mycachecluster.eaogs8.0002.usw2.cache.amazonaws.com:6379"; Set<HostAndPort> jedisClusterNode = new HashSet<>(); String...
2024-01-10Pythonhmac基于密钥的消息验证
源代码: Lib/hmac.py此模块实现了 HMAC 算法,算法的描述参见 RFC 2104。hmac.new(key, msg=None, digestmod=None)¶返回一个新的 hmac 对象。 key 是一个指定密钥的 bytes 或 bytearray 对象。 如果提供了 msg,将会调用 update(msg) 方法。 digestmod 为 HMAC 对象要使用的摘要名称、摘要构造器或模块。 它支持任何适用于 hashlib.ne...
2024-01-10Redis扫描计数:如何强制SCAN返回与模式匹配的所有密钥?
我试图找出存储在与redis模式匹配的键列表中的值。我尝试使用,SCAN以便以后可以MGET用来获取所有值,问题是:SCAN 0 MATCH "foo:bar:*" COUNT 1000不返回任何值,而SCAN 0 MATCH "foo:bar:*" COUNT 10000返回所需的键。我如何强制SCAN浏览所有现有键?我需要为此研究lua吗?回答:使用下面的代码,您将从光标0扫描...
2024-01-10Navicatpremium15中文版Windows系统安装与激活,详细说明
Navicat premium 15 中文版Windows系统安装与激活,详细说明准备工作首先下载好Navicat premium 15 ,下载地址:http://www.navicat.com.cn/download/navicat-premium 根据自己电脑配置选择版本,我这里下载的64位版。下载解压注册机,下载地址:http://www.32r.com/soft/63536.html#cnxh 此地址中含64位和32位Navicat 15 英文版,自行忽略...
2024-01-10C#ecdsa签名-我可以选择哪个密钥规范?
我需要在C#端生成ECDSA签名,并在使用(显然)相对公钥读取并验证android应用程序上的签名后。好吧,要在Java中获得ECDSA密钥对(使用充气城堡提供程序),代码是这样的kpg = KeyPairGenerator.getInstance("ECDSA", "BC"); ecSpec = new ECGenParameterSpec("secp224k1");kpg.initialize(ecSpec, new SecureRandom());字符串"secp224k1...
2024-01-10您是否需要在Redis脚本中提前声明密钥?
我的计划是将一些现有的Redis密钥存储在散列中,稍后再从RedisLua脚本中获取并采取行动。我读到,最好的做法是提供调用时脚本中使用的所有键EVAL。我的问题是,运行在运行时没有提供任何键EVAL,而是对从脚本 内部 获取的某些键进行操作的脚本是否安全?如果没有,后果是什么,如何避免这一缺点...
2024-01-10